Hanfu, a national formal wear, takes its name from the times of the Han Dynasty, and now long out of fashion. In Chinese opera, costumes such as nüpi (Chinese: 女帔; a form of women’s formal attire) and pi (Chinese: 帔; a form of men’s formal attire) were derived from the beizi worn during the Ming dynasty (i.e. pifeng).

After Tang Dynasty, Hanfu adapted some characteristics from the ethnic costumes. After the fall of the Tang dynasty, the Tang-style Han Chinese clothing continued to be worn in the Liao. In the Tang Dynasty (618 – 907), men favoured a small black kerchief to cover the hair, while women liked high waist dress. Hanfu is the historical dress of the Han people for all of history before the Qing Dynasty, when the Manchus reigned. Other phoenix crowns of empresses excavated from the Ming tombs have 9 phoenixes, between 12 and 9 dragons, more than 3,500 pearls, and more than 150 gemstones.

After being adopted in the Ming dynasty, the tieli became longer and its overall structure was made closer to the shenyi system in order to integrate Han Chinese rituals. The yesa of this period was a type of new garment which only appeared in the Ming dynasty and was likely localized from and developed under the influence of the jisün the Yuan dynasty.
